4 th winter here with pf100 the burn pot was fine in early nov. no bubbles or cracks, now there is a bubble and crack from hole to hole about 3 holes long, I have a possible idea as to what caused mine to bubble and crack, I let the furnace run completely run out of pellets while in auto-light as the furnace ran out of pellets it tried to light itself with no pellets in pot and did this for some time making the pot extremely hot, hot enough to bubble and crack I had checked the pot only 1 or 2 days prior to letting it run out of pellets and the pot was fine and now bubbled and cracked.

The burnpot bubble issue hasn't been resolved yet but..........My dealer has mentioned to me that for the past month Harman has been testing a PB-105, checking temps within the combustion area to see if they can determine what is causing this issue with the burnpots. The testing has shown that the pellets that were used, the temps ranged from 700*F to 1200*F depending on which pellets were being used. I suspect the temps could be higher yet using a good softwood pellet. The stainless steel that is now being used to manufacture these burnpots is rated at 1100* heat resistant, IMHO,(Harmans too) the reason that the burnpots are failing. My dealer told me that Harman will be using a different steel alloy trying to correct the issue, I should be receiving one of these very soon to test.

I'm not sure stainless steel is the right material for the burn pot, it has a higher linear expansion coefficient than regular steel.

I think Inconel or a similar type nickel-chromium alloy would do the trick and survive the temperatures our PB-105s dish out, the same material is used in turbocharger exhaust turbines and jet engine turbine blades.

How often should you scrape the burn pot? Seems if I don't do mine for a couple days, I get a lot of heavy carbon build up when I do scrape it. I'm using Okanagan pellets.
 
Twice a day I am clearing off the front of the burn pot, and at that time I take a sharp
screwdriver and scrape across the bottom of the burn pot and loosten any buildup.
And amazingly, when I shut down and do a good cleaning, my burn pot only takes a
few scrapes and all carbon is gone. Comes off easier when hot.

I get some carbon build-up on the bottom of the burn pot. The build up varies with different pellets.

What works best for me is what Red does. I took a long heavy duty screwdriver and ground the end to a sharp point. When I ram that down in there over and over again it does a good job of digging into the buildup and knocking it loose. It's tough stuff. The scraper just rides over the top of the buildup.

Yes, I do have the pressure ignition system installed in my boiler, I really like this, ignites quickly. I agree, the finned igniter couldn't be used with this burnpot.I have some mixed feelings about this being a band-aid fix, my thoughts were to have the burnpot burning surface with a higher heat resistant steel alloy. I know that this nickel alloy metal is very expensive but.....it's very possible that the thoughts were that these cross braces will act as heat sinks to lower the temps on the burnpot, maybe. I was told by my dealer that during testing that Harman discovered that different pellets burned at different temps (surprise, surprise) so.... my guess is, yes, depending on what pellets one is using determines the time prior to a bubble forming.

Was curious if your distribution fan control/ HI limit switch is located 11 inches above the top of your furnace cabinet and mounted on center of the duct? If not you may have to compensate for it being out of position for the factory adjustments. You may need to have a certified HVAC person adjust it for the correct fan control and high limit set points. You could copy his settings and how he figured it. The High Limit adjustment is an important safety feature that will shut down the fuel feed to the furnace if the duct temperature gets too high.
